Data Center Automation: Leveraging RFID Technology For Critical Processes
Data center management faces challenges such as time-consuming asset inventories and maintaining compliance with regulations like Sarbanes-Oxley and HIPAA. RFID technology offers a streamlined solution, significantly reducing inventory time by up to 90% and improving accuracy. Unlike barcodes, RFID enables batch reading and real-time asset visibility without the need for line-of-sight or manual intervention. This automation helps with compliance reporting, security, and improving asset utilization. RFID also provides efficient tracking across server racks and storage areas, making it easier to manage IT assets throughout their lifecycle. With RFID, data centers can increase productivity, reduce labor, and improve security and compliance with minimal disruption.

How Mitsui MES Brings Real-Time Visibility to its Manufacturing Work-In-Process
Mitsui Engineering & Shipbuilding (MES) faced challenges managing large quantities of components—up to 55,000 parts for a single crane—from multiple vendors at its Oita Works facility. Manual sorting and tracking of these parts was time-consuming and prone to errors. To improve efficiency, MES implemented Xerafy’s Mercury METAL SKIN RFID labels for real-time, item-level tracking. These durable, on-metal RFID labels allowed vendors to pre-label parts before delivery, streamlining the acceptance process and enhancing inventory accuracy. As a result, MES saw significant productivity gains, reducing time spent on component acceptance and improving delivery efficiency to production sites. This solution not only optimized operations but also provided MES with valuable insights into their work-in-process using IoT technologies.

Improving LPG Gas Cylinders Inventory Control: The Role of Digital Solutions and RFID
Efficiently managing LPG gas cylinder inventory presents challenges in logistics, safety, and compliance. Operators struggle with accurate tracking, inventory loss, and the complex lifecycle of cylinders that span 15-25 years. Traditional methods, like manual tracking or barcodes, can be error-prone and labor-intensive, while GPS and RFID solutions offer better efficiency. RFID, specifically UHF passive tags, provide automated, long-range tracking, overcoming limitations of older technologies. These tags ensure accurate identification, automate bulk scanning, and function well even on metal cylinders. Leading companies like Praxair and Air Liquide are already leveraging RFID for real-time inventory visibility, streamlining operations, and ensuring safety and compliance.

Transforming ULD Management with RFID: Driving Visibility and Sustainability in Air Freight
Managing Unit Load Devices (ULDs) efficiently is critical for the air cargo industry, yet traditional tracking methods often lead to lost assets, delayed recoveries, and rising costs. This case study explores how RFID technology is transforming ULD management by providing real-time visibility, automating data capture, and reducing operational inefficiencies. Unlike battery-powered solutions such as BLE and GPS, passive RFID offers a long-term, maintenance-free alternative, ensuring seamless tracking across the supply chain. By improving asset utilization and minimizing manual errors, RFID technology enhances efficiency, reduces costs, and supports sustainability in air freight.
